  • PURPOSE: This study investigated the effect of a head-mounted display (HMD) based virtual reality (VR) cognitive rehabilitation program on the cognitive ability and activities of daily living in patients with mild cognitive impairment. METHODS: This study enrolled 5 mild cognitive impairment patients at the G welfare center in Gwangju metropolitan city. Patients were examined using the MMSEDS (Mini mental state examination-dementia screening). The VR cognitive rehabilitation program was applied twice a week for four weeks. The functional independence measure (FIM) and Loewenstein occupational therapy cognitive assessment-geriatric population (LOTCA-G) were compared before and after applying the VR cognitive rehabilitation program. RESULTS: Subsequent of application of the VR cognitive rehabilitation program, significant increase was observed in the LOTCA-G score. The FIM score was also perceived to increase, after the intervention, but was not statistically significant. CONCLUSION: Application of the VR cognitive rehabilitation program as a therapy is effective in improving the visual perception, and upper extremity executive ability, especially orientation, thinking organization, attention, and concentration.

  • The process of evaluating and selecting the best available techniques presents various characteristics for each country. In the case of EU, BAT is selected through TWG meeting after first screening, mass and energy balance, impact assessment and decision support process. Korea has proposed four principles to select BAT that can be carbon neutral for each environmental infrastructure in order to reduce greenhouse gas emissions. In order to evaluate and select the best available technique, it is necessary to differentiate the method according to whether it is a technique generally applied at the current workplace, whether it is a single technique or a combination technique, and whether it is a technology technique or management technique. In the case of a single technique, it should be evaluated whether it is a technique applied in the workplace, excessive cost, superior environmental technique over BAT, and secondary environmental pollution. In the case of multiple techniques, it is necessary to examine whether the emission standards are met and whether the pollutants can be treated at the same level as BAT. In the case of BAT candidates for management techniques, whether or not they contribute directly or indirectly to lowering the emission level of pollutants can be an important evaluation item. In the case of environmental techniques that are not generally applied in the workplace, it is recommended that the following 8 steps be carried out, including those prescribed by law. In the first stage, the list of performance evaluation factors is listed. In the second stage, the level of disposal of pollutants and the level of satisfaction with standards are listed. In the third stage, the environmental evaluation elements are listed. In the fourth stage, Is to list the economic evaluation elements, step 6 is to list the pollution and accident prevention evaluation factors, step 7 is the quantitative evaluation of the technical working group, and step 8 is BAT confirmation through deliberation of the central environmental policy committee.

  • Background and Objectives : The purpose of this study was to investigate the criterion-related concurrent validity of two standardized auditory-perceptual assessments and the Acoustic Voice Quality Index (AVQI) for measuring dysphonia severity in patients with vocal cord paralysis (VCP). Materials and Methods : Total 210 patients with VCP and 236 normal voice subjects were asked to sustain the vowel [a:] and to read aloud the Korean text "Walk". A 2 second mid-vowel portion of the sustained vowel and two sentences (with 26 syllables) were recorded. And then voice samples were edited, concatenated, and analyzed according to Praat script. Two standardized auditory-perceptual assessment (GRBAS and CAPE-V) were performed by three raters. Results : The VCP group showed higher AVQI, Grade (G) and Overall Severity (OS) values than normal voice group. And the correlation among AVQI, G, and OS ranged from 0.904 to 0.926. In ROC curve analysis, cutoff values of AVQI, G, and OS were <3.79, <0.00, and <30.00, respectively, and the AUC of each analysis was over .89. Conclusion : AVQI and auditory evaluation can improve the early screening ability of VCP voice and help to establish effective diagnosis and treatment plan for VCP-related dysphonia.

  • Purpose: The aim of this study was to investigate the prevalence of depressive symptoms in stroke patients and to compare characteristics of different rating scales - Hamilton Depression Rating Scale (HDRS), Beck Depression Inventory (BDI) and Hospital Anxiety and Depression Scale-Depression (HAD.D)- with regard to diagnosis and severity assessment for post-stroke depression. Methods: Participants included 44 stroke patients who could communicate. At admission, all study participants received a semi-structured interview using the HDRS and a self-completed questionnaire using the BDI and the HAD-D. Pearson's correlation method was used to examine associations among the three depression scales. The BDI and HAD-D were compared based on HDRS criteria, and the sensitivity and specificity using cut-off values were analyzed. Results: The HDRS showed that 52.30% of stroke patients had depressive symptoms on the BDI and HAD-D it was 59.10%. The HDRS correlated significantly with the BDI (r=0.81, p<0.01) and HAD-D (r=0.55, p<0.01). The BDI correlated significantly with HADS (r=0.50, p<0.01). After calculating the area under the ROC curve to decide on HDRS criteria, the BDI (AUC=0.91, 95% CI: 0.83.0.99) showed a significantly larger area compared to the HAD.D (AUC=0.82, 95% CI: 0.69-0.94). The cut-off value of the BDI was 12.50 points with a sensitivity of 81.00% and a specificity of 76.20%. Conclusion: These findings show that the BDI is a useful screening test for depression that most closely predicts the HRDS score.

  • This study was carried out to investigate on the serum chemistry and the DNA ploidy changes in carcinogenesis of the rat liver and kidney. Sixty male Sprague-Dawley rats were divided into two groups. Group I was non-treated control. Group II was given initiators (2,2'-dihydroxy- di-N-propylnitrosamine, 0.1% in drinking water(d.w.) for 1 week and N-ethyl-N-hydroxy-ethylnitrosamine; 0.15% in d.w. for 1 week) and promoters (3'methyl-cholanthrene; 3'MC, l0mg/kg, intraperitoneally(i.p.) twice a week and DL-serine; 0.05% in d.w. for 5 weeks, from 3 to 8 weeks). All examinations were performed at 12 and 20 weeks RBC, HGBCp<0.05) and PCVCp<0.01) significantly decreased in Group II at 20 weeks. Activities of ALT, AST(p<0.05) and GGT(p<0.01) were significantly increased in Group II at 20 weeks. Flow cytometric analysis showed hepatocyte nuclei from normal livers were predominantly tetraploid(66~67%) and then diploid(28~30%). Most of hepatocyte nuclei from carcinogen-treated rats were diploid (52~68%) and less were tetraploid(28~42%). Neoplastic liver nodules and hepatocellular carcinoma contained almost exclusively diploid nuclei. Renal cell nuclei from normal kidney were predominantly diploid(88~93%), those from carcinogen-treated rats had an abnormal DNA-content peak(aneuploidy, 6-7%), near the tetraploidy area. These results suggest that diploidy may be an effective screening marker of the liver carcinogenesis. Aneuploidy may be an useful marker in assessment of the experimental renal carcinogenesis.

  • NonHDL cholesterol values have been suggested as a risk marker for cardiovascular disease. NonHDL cholesterol values were calculated, using a very simple measurement [nonHDL cholesterol=serum total cholesterol-HDL cholesterol]. This formula is very useful as a screening tool for identifying dyslipoproteinemias, risk assessment, and assessing the results of hypolipidemic therapy. The data from the 2009 Korean National Health and Nutrition Examination Survey were used. Analysis was done for 1,992 subjects with lipid panels (Cholesterol, HDL, LDLdirect and Triglycerides) results. We studied the relationship between nonHDL cholesterol and LDL cholesterol. As a result, nonHDL cholesterol values were plotted against the LDL direct and calculated values. The linear regression equation for nonHDL cholesterol and direct LDL cholesterol was $nonHDLchol=23.60+1.03{\times}LDLdirect$ (p<0.0001, $r^2=0.80$) in all subjects. The subjects were classified into triglyceride values. When triglycerides are below 400 mg/dL, the linear fit to LDL direct is found to be $[nonHDLchol=17.34+1.07{\times}LDLdirect]$ (p<0.0001, $r^2=0.88$) and to the Friedewald LDL calculation is $[nonHDLchol=23.10+1.02{\times}LDLcalc]$ (p<0.0001, $r^2=0.82$). For triglycerides above 400 mg/dL, the linear fit equation is $[nonHDLchol=87.57+0.92{\times}LDLdirect]$ (p<0.0001, $r^2=0.50$) and to the LDL calculated, it is $[nonHDLchol=142.70+0.50{\times}LDLcalc]$ (p<0.0001, $r^2=0.32$). This study provides examples of the utility of nonHDL cholesterol concentrations in clinical medicine.

  • This paper describes the radiation doses to human and non-human biota in the Republic of Korea, as a result of the Fukushima nuclear accident. By using the measured airborne activity and ground deposition, the effective and thyroid doses of five human age groups (infant, 5 years, 10 years, 15 years and adult) were estimated by the ECOSYS code, and the whole body absorbed dose rate of the eight Korean reference animals and plants (RAPs) was estimated by the K-BIOTA (the Korean computer code to assess the risk of radioactivity to wildlife). The first-year effective and thyroid human doses ranged from 5.7E-5 mSv in the infant group to 2.0E-4 mSv in the 5 years group, and from 5.0E-4 mSv in the infant group to 3.4E-3 mSv in the 5 years group, respectively. The life-time (70 years) effective and thyroid human doses ranged from 1.5E-4 mSv in the infant group to 3.0E-4 mSv in the 5 years group, and from 6.0E-4 mSv in the infant group to 3.5E-3 mSv in the 5 years group, respectively. The estimated maximum whole body absorbed dose rate to the Korean RAPs was 6.7E-7 mGy/d for a snake living in soil (terrestrial biota), and 2.0E-5 mGy/d for freshwater fish (aquatic biota), both of which were far less than the generic dose criteria to protect biota from ionizing radiation. Also, the screening level assessment for ERICA's (Environmental Risks from Ionizing Contaminants: Assessments and management) limiting organisms showed that the risk quotient (RQ) for the estimated maximum soil and water activity was significantly less than unity for both the terrestrial and freshwater organisms. Conclusively, the radiological risk of the radioactivity released into the environment by the Fukushima nuclear accident to the public and the non-human biota in the republic of Korea is considered negligible.

  • Purpose: This paper presents the development process and the final contents of the sellf- management education program integrated with exercise training (Healthy Aging Happy Aging, HAHA program) for community residing older adults with chronic diseases. Methods: The program evaluation methodology was applied which is an interactive program development process based on needs assessment, formative evaluation, process evaluation and outcome evaluation. The program was developed and revised while the program was implementing to 22 hypertension (HT) and 32 diabetic (DM) participants. Results: The final program has two sub-programs for HT and DM participants utilizing self-efficacy resources. They share four common components; 1) health screening of exercise risks, 2) weekly 1-hour group self-management education classes, 3) biweekly 1-hour group exercise training and 4) a mid-term individual counseling. Both sub-programs were 12-weeks long but have different education and exercise contents. Participants-rated mean satisfaction scores were 3.47/4 and 3.61/4 for HT and DM program respectively. Attendance rate were 83.1% ~ 92.3% for the classes. Conclusion: The HAHA program developed by multidisciplinary team which reflected participants needs was accepted well by participants evidenced by high attendance rate and perceived satisfaction level.

  • The purpose of this study was to investigate the relationship between the differences in the acoustic measurements (AVQI) and the auditory-perceptual assessments (GRBAS, CAPE-V) of the normal and vocal fold nodules. For this purpose, Total 335 voice samples were analyzed acoustically and three raters performed auditory-perceptual assessments. in the results, AVQI, G, and OS scores of the normal group were lower than those of the vocal fold nodules group. The correlations between the G scale and the OS scale were highly correlated, and the correlation between the AVQI, and auditory-perceptual results (G and OS) was also high value. The threshold values for discriminating AVQI, G, and OS between the two groups were ${\leq}4.06$, ${\leq}1$, and ${\leq}26$, respectively, and the predictive diagnostic power was 0.840, 0.860, and 0.848. In conclusion, AVQI and auditory-perceptual evaluation can improve potentiality the screening of vocal fold nodules and help to determine the diagnosis and treatment plan of voice disorders.

  • Although it is well known that cancer patients suffer from malnutrition, there are few published studies on malnutrition in outpatients receiving chemotherapy in Korea. This study aimed to evaluate nutritional risk in oncology outpatients receiving chemotherapy and to show the baseline data to set up nutritional management programs for cancer patients. This is a retrospective observational analysis on 1,962 patients referred for nutritional education before or during chemotherapy at Seoul National University Hospital Cancer Center from January 2006 to May 2007. According to a malnutrition screening tool, the proportion of patients having malnutrition risk was 23.0%. In the case of upper gastrointestinal cancer, more than 50% of patients were assessed as being at the risk of malnutrition. They showed more than 7% weight loss compared to their usual body weight and poor oral intake; energy intake was less than 100% of Basal Energy Expenditure(BEE) and protein intake was less than or equal to 0.77 g/kg/d. However, only 6.3% of breast cancer patients had risk of malnutrition and their oral intake was better; energy intake was 121% of BEE, and protein intake was 0.90 g/kg/d. Outpatients receiving chemotherapy had different nutritional risk depending on their cancer site. Nutritional management program should be conducted differently, depending on the cancer site and upper gastrointestinal cancer patients at high risk of malnutrition should basically have nutritional assessment and intervention.
